Restructuring and break-up of two-dimensional aggregates in shear flow

Nikolina D Vassileva1, Dirk van den Ende, Frieder Mugele

  • 1Physics of Complex Fluids, Department of Science and Technology, Institute of Mechanics, Processes and Control-Twente, University of Twente, P.O. Box 217, 7500 AE Enschede, The Netherlands.

Summary

Glass particle aggregates at water interfaces break apart at a consistent critical shear rate, regardless of size. Their structure changes to a denser, hexagonal form before breaking, as confirmed by a new theoretical model.
